Accuracy matters more than speed, and it is not close. A mistake costs at least three keystrokes to repair - noticing, backspacing, retyping - against the one keystroke it took to make. That asymmetry means a typist at 60 WPM and 98% accuracy finishes real work ahead of one at 75 WPM and 90%, while finding it less tiring. Hold accuracy above 95% and treat speed as the thing that follows.
Consider a 500-character passage. At 90% accuracy you make 50 errors. Each one costs you the wrong keystroke, at least one backspace, and the correct keystroke - three keystrokes minimum, often more when the error is several characters back by the time you notice it.
So the 90% typist spends roughly 650 keystrokes producing 500 characters. The 98% typist spends about 530. Even if the careful typist's fingers move 20% slower, they press far fewer keys - and they finish first.
The correction cost is also understated here, because it ignores attention. Spotting an error interrupts the flow you were typing in; resuming costs more than the keystrokes suggest.
95% is the practical floor and 97–98% is where sustained work gets comfortable. Below 95%, corrections dominate enough that raising accuracy is the fastest available route to raising net speed. Above about 99%, you are probably typing more cautiously than you need to and leaving speed unclaimed.
Every test gives you a diagnostic most people ignore: the distance between raw WPM and net WPM. Raw counts every character you typed; net subtracts the cost of the ones you got wrong. The gap is a direct measure of how much of your speed you are actually keeping.
The case for accuracy is not a case for typing slowly forever. Once you hold 97% comfortably, further accuracy gains have almost no value - the corrections you are removing are already rare - and the constraint moves to pace.
It also matters where the work is thrown away. Chat, search queries, and rough drafts tolerate errors cheaply. Code, commands, and anything a machine parses do not, and there the accuracy bar is higher still.
The practical rule: raise accuracy until it stops being the bottleneck, then raise pace under conditions that do not let you slow down, then check accuracy has not slipped.
